Italian Privacy Regulator Launches Probe into AI Data Gathering Practices

Summary:
The Italian Data Protection Authority has initiated an investigation into data gathering used for training AI algorithms, focusing on the implementation of sufficient security measures to prevent 'web scraping' of personal data. Invitations have been sent to industry experts and academics to share their views over the next 60 days. The probe follows previous actions from Italian regulators in response to AI-related issues as well as a recent agreement between Italy, France, and Germany on future AI regulations.
Italy's Privacy Regulator has initiated a probe on November 22 to inspect the activity of data accumulation for training AI algorithms, this was officially declared by the Italian Data Protection Authority. The examination is designed to validate the incorporation of sufficient protective standards on both public and private websites to curb the incidence of 'web scraping'. This term refers to the extraction of personal information used in AI training through third-party collaboration from the companies manufacturing the AI algorithms. The Italian regulator clarified that this investigative process would apply to all, whether public or private, who function as data control operators established in Italy or providing services to Italy, making personal data freely available online. The regulator refrained from naming any specific firms but implied that several AI platforms are known to scrape the web collecting extensive personal data. The regulator mentioned that following the probe, they would not hesitate to implement actions urgently if required. Earlier this year, Google faced a class-action lawsuit in the United States concerning its renewed AI data-scraping privacy policy over all its web services for AI training. The Italian regulatory body invited contributions from professionals in the AI field, academics, and others connected with the industry. These individuals have been invited to share their insight or commentary for up to 60 days. Back in March 2023, the Italian privacy authority was among the first to stringently examine AI-related issues. Consequently, they had prohibited the popular AI chatbot, ChatGPT, from operating in Italy due to privacy violation allegations. By May, millions of euros were assigned by Italy to a specially arranged fund to support workers who might lose their jobs to AI. Recently, a mutual understanding on future AI regulation was reached between Italy, France, and Germany, as per a collective document reviewed by Reuters. This arrangement is predicted to assist in facilitating similar discussions on a pan-European level. These three nations endorsed the idea of setting up voluntary commitments for AI providers of different scales within the European Union.
